diff --git a/manifests/main/dirs.pp b/manifests/main/dirs.pp index ceaef21..57c103d 100644 --- a/manifests/main/dirs.pp +++ b/manifests/main/dirs.pp @@ -8,18 +8,19 @@ class confdroid_nagios::main::dirs ( ) inherits confdroid_nagios::params { require confdroid_nagios::main::install - # main directory -# file { $ng_main_dir: -# ensure => directory, -# path => $ng_main_dir, -# owner => 'root', -# group => 'root', -# mode => '0755', -# selrange => s0, -# selrole => object_r, -# seltype => nagios_etc_t, -# seluser => system_u, -# } + if $ng_nagios_server == $fqdn { + # main directory + file { $ng_main_dir: + ensure => directory, + path => $ng_main_dir, + owner => 'root', + group => 'root', + mode => '0755', + selrange => s0, + selrole => object_r, + seltype => nagios_etc_t, + seluser => system_u, + } # /usr/lib64/nagios dir required for plugins # file { $ng_lib_dir: @@ -191,4 +192,5 @@ class confdroid_nagios::main::dirs ( # seluser => system_u, # } # } + } }